Leadership Review Briefing: Support Outsourcing

For the sales leads: we are evaluating a proposal to outsource tier-one customer support to Orvathan Services, retaining tier-two in-house under Priya's team. The assessment covered response quality, language coverage, and escalation handling across a six-week trial. Results were broadly positive, with resolution times improving 18%. Client-facing messaging will need careful coordination before any announcement. Please review the confidential planning note below before the session.

board note of tawip-fajop: Lamwynix Holdings is in early talks to buy Tammirax Works for about $473.8 million. The Istax launch date is November 23, and nothing goes to the press before then. Legal wants the Aldielek Partners term sheet countersigned before May 19.

Capacity note: Crumbline order cutoff

The bakery order-cutoff rule caps same-day orders once oven capacity at the Maple Hollow site is committed. Orders past the cutoff roll to the next baking window automatically. Before release, confirm the cutoff offsets match the updated oven schedule. The current constants are listed below.

constants for yaduf-fahag:
BUDGETS = {
    "kelix": 528,
    "briwyn": 734,
}

**Action item (PM-214, Coldvault archival):** Automate archiving of cold storage buckets older than the retention cutoff. Manual sweeps missed two regions last quarter and blew the storage budget. Owner: infra rotation. Sweep cadence, batch size, and age thresholds must be config-driven, not hardcoded, so on-call can tune under load. Dry-run mode required before first prod run. Proposed defaults for review at sync are below.

limits module of fahog-kahop:
CAPS = {
    "fraeth": 189,
    "drumir": 842,
}